This document is a 12th Class English Guess Paper carefully prepared by Ayan Abbas Khan (STEM Preparation Entry Test Mentor). It is designed to help students of intermediate level (F.Sc/FA Part 2) prepare effectively for their English exams. The notes highlight important questions, essays, translations, comprehension passages, and explanations that are most likely to appear in board exams. It is a valuable resource for students looking for focused preparation, time-saving revision, and high-scoring strategies in English.
